Theresa Delgadillo, "Geographies of Relation: Diasporas and Borderlands in the Americas" (U Michigan Press, 2024)
chevron_right
Theresa Delgadillo, a Vilas Distinguished Professor at the University of Wisconsin–Madison, explores the intricate ties of race, ethnicity, and gender in her work on Afro-Latinx and borderlands cultural production. She discusses the significance of Toña La Negra in Mexican cinema and the evolution of mestiza consciousness through Gloria Anzaldúa. Delgadillo also highlights the interconnectedness of the African diaspora across the Americas, emphasizing the crucial role of local solidarities in cultural memory and activism.
